Speed is frequently the main concern, and I can inform you that Claps Casino performs well in this department. Once my cuenta was fully verified, I spotted a routine. E-wallet withdrawals, such as those to PayPal or Skrill, were usually processed within a few hours, and in one case the money showed up in under thirty minutes. Debit card withdrawals took a little longer, usually landing in my bank cuenta within one to three business days. Bank transfers were the slowest, occasionally stretching to five working days, which is reasonably standard across the industry. The internal pending period, where the casino reviews the request, hardly ever exceeded twelve hours for me, even during weekends.
I have learned that the time of day can impact speed. Withdrawal requests submitted early in the morning UK time often cleared the pending stage by lunchtime. Weekend requests sometimes experienced a slight delay, but nothing that caused me genuine concern. The key factor is always the payment provider’s own processing timeline. Claps Casino cannot dictate how quickly your bank credits the funds once they have been released. I always recommend players to check their bank’s policies on incoming payments. Let me walk you through the specific process I follow when I want to collect. To start, I log into my Claps Casino cuenta and head straight to the cashier section. In that area, I pick the withdraw tab and pick my desired payment method from the dropdown list. I enter the amount I wish to cash out, always making sure it meets the minimum threshold and does not exceed any remaining wagering obligations if I have used a bonus. After double-checking the details, I hit the confirm button. The request then goes into a on-hold state, which gives the finance team time to review it. I usually receive an email notification confirming the status change.
Once the status flips to finalised, the money is on its journey. For e-wallets, I reload my app and see the balance update almost immediately. For debit cards, I monitor my banking app over the next handful of days. If I ever have a concern, the live chat feature is my go-to resource. The agents are helpful and based in regions that understand UK banking nuances. I have never had a withdrawal get lost, and the transparency of the status tracker gives me confidence. Prior to hitting that withdrawal button, you must complete the Know Your Customer process. I understand it feels like a chore, but it is truly a positive signal that Claps Casino values protection and UK regulations seriously. When I registered, I was required to submit a good image of my passport or driving licence, together with a current utility bill or bank document dated within the last three months. The staff examined my papers very fast, and I obtained confirmation within a few hours’ time. This step is compulsory for all UK players and shields all from fraud. Claps Casino provides UK players a solid set of payment options for moving winnings from the site. I have directly tested a few, and my top choice is the direct debit card withdrawal. Visa and Mastercard are both available, and the funds land directly in my current cuenta. E-wallets are another brilliant choice, with PayPal, Skrill, and Neteller all on offer. I find that e-wallets often deliver the fastest processing times, sometimes almost instant after being approved. Bank transfers are also an option for those who prefer a more traditional route, though they can require a little longer. The variety means you can pick the method that fits your lifestyle, whether you want speed or simplicity.
I should note that Claps Casino generally asks you to withdraw using the same method you used to deposit, where possible. This is a standard anti-money laundering measure across UK-facing casinos. For example, if I funded my cuenta with a Visa debit card, my winnings will be returned back to that card first. If that is not possible, the support team will guide you toward an option like bank transfer. I appreciate this policy because it keeps everything above board and secure. As time goes on, I have built a few practices that consistently hasten my withdrawals. Firstly, I complete the entire KYC verification the minute I create an cuenta, instead of after a big win. This one step eliminates the biggest bottleneck. Second, I use e-wallets like PayPal when I can, because they always offer the speediest response. Thirdly, I steer clear of making multiple minor withdrawal submissions in a single day. Combining my withdrawals into a solitary larger transaction lowers the admin burden and regularly brings about faster processing. I also make sure my internet connection is reliable when making requests to circumvent any system glitches that could cause duplication errors.
Another tip is to cash out during standard UK business hours. I have noticed that requests submitted on a Tuesday morning appear to fly through in contrast to those submitted late on a Friday night. Although the casino runs around the clock, the finance team’s highest efficiency corresponds to usual office hours. I additionally hold my payment method information current; an expired card will lead to a frustrating rejection. Lastly, I constantly check the bonus terms completely before playing. Fulfilling wagering requirements promptly means there are no shocks when I hit the withdraw button. Even with a efficient system, infrequent hiccups can occur. I once faced a refused withdrawal because I had an existing bonus with unmet wagering requirements. The casino’s system automatically blocked the request to avoid a breach of terms, and a quick chat with support clarified everything. Another common issue is trying to withdraw to a method that varies from the deposit source. I learned that if I deposited with a card but sought to cash out to an e-wallet, the request would be marked. The fix was easy: I voided the request and chose the correct method. Always check your bonus status and payment method alignment before starting a withdrawal.
Document verification delays are another stumbling block I have seen friends encounter. If your ID has run out or the address on your utility bill does not correspond with your registered details, the withdrawal will stop. I keep my profile information up to date, featuring my current UK address, to prevent this. Sometimes a withdrawal can seem stuck in pending for greater than expected. In those infrequent cases, I get in touch with customer support with my transaction ID, and they forward it immediately. The team has always been responsive in resolving issues.
